→ WhatsApp: +86 18221755073Such surface treatment reduces dust emissions, but it requires periodic maintenance such as patching of the potholes. Treating the road surface with oil once a month is another efficient way to control unpaved road dust emissions. The • cost for such applications is estimated to be $0.10/m2 treated per year (12).
